MESA, Ariz. - As soon as the A’s announced that Sonny Gray would open the season on the disabled list, it was clear that Kendall Graveman would be the Opening Night starter, and Thursday, manager Bob Melvin made it official.
“He’s up for it,” Melvin said. “I talked to him about it when Kendall went down and obviously he was concerned for his teammate but excited about the fact he was going to get his first Opening Day start.
“He’s on a mission to be one of those guys who pitches at the top of the rotation for many years to come.
